Selected African Proverbs is a collection of proverbs from the Igbo people of Eastern Nigeria. Igbo people traditionally use proverbs in their conversation, ceremonies and in the course of doing business. Some of the proverbs in this collection first appeared in print in Chinua Achebe's iconic novel, Things Fall Apart. These proverbs, rich in humor, wisdom and exotic flavor are bound to appeal to readers eager to explore quotes and wise sayings from alternative sources with an African perspective.
